I was making a video explaining how to set the default duration on image clips so recorded it. I have placed it on my youtube channel: https://youtu.be/BzL9l2eC3cc

I clicked on Settings -> Configure kdenlive then set the default duration in the Image clip box. I only tested it on small seconds and hundredths of seconds. When I set it to 00:00:00:50, then copied the clips they had been set to 00:00:02:00. When I tried 00:00:00:80 then opened them they were set to 00:00:03:05

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Settings -> Configure kdenlive
2. set the default duration in the Image clip box to a value less than a second
3. Add image clips to the project

OBSERVED RESULT
The duration which was set was unexpected

EXPECTED RESULT
I expected the duration to be what I had added

The video is set to privat, can't see it. When your project setting is, lets say 1080p25(fps) and you put in the image settings 00:00:00:50 = 50fps -> this will give a 2sec image. Set to 00:00:00:80 = 80fps / 25fps = 3sec + 5frame. If this happen, tis is correct and not a bug.
